
Google+ trends: Grammys buzz builds with Ed Sheeran Hangout
This year's Grammys, the 55th edition of the event, takes place on February 10 and, as always, honors artists from around the world for their musical contributions across numerous categories such as "Album of the Year," "Best New Artist" and "Best Rock Performance."
With four days to go before the big event Google+ users are already expressing their opinions and predictions for the event, trending "#GRAMMYs" in first place.
One of the most buzzed artists under the hashtag "GRAMMYs" is singer-songwriter Ed Sheeran; the reason for his popularity in Google+ Wednesday stems from a Hangout (live video web chat on the site) he conducted via official user +TheGrammys and blogger Arjan Writes.
The Hangout with the singer, who is up for a nomination for his song "A Team" in the category "Song Of The Year," attracted 2582 people and can be streamed on YouTube at http://www.youtube.com/watch?v=iHo2OrRm74w&feature=youtu.be
